fre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

課程設(shè)計(jì)-帶有l(wèi)cd顯示的音樂倒數(shù)計(jì)數(shù)器設(shè)計(jì)(已修改)

2025-06-20 16:50 本頁(yè)面
 

【正文】 《單片微型計(jì)算機(jī)與接口技術(shù)》 —— 課程設(shè)計(jì) 項(xiàng) 目 _帶有 LCD 顯示的音樂倒數(shù)計(jì)數(shù)器 拓 展 萬(wàn)年歷、鬧鐘 年級(jí)班別 __ 姓名學(xué)號(hào) 指導(dǎo)教師 老師 2021 年 12 月 惠州學(xué)院 HUIZHOU UNIVERSITY 目 錄 摘要 ............................................................. 1 一 前言 .......................................................... 2 設(shè)計(jì)概括 ................................................... 2 設(shè)計(jì)要求 ................................................... 2 二 系統(tǒng)設(shè)計(jì) ...................................................... 3 方案選擇 ................................................... 3 系統(tǒng)框圖設(shè)計(jì) ............................................... 4 三 硬件設(shè)計(jì) ...................................................... 4 整體硬件電路圖 ............................................. 4 STC89C51 單片機(jī) ............................................. 6 STC89C51 單片機(jī)主要性能參 數(shù) ............................ 6 STC89C51 單片管腳說(shuō)明 ................................... 7 單片機(jī)時(shí)鐘電路 ....................................... 10 單片機(jī)復(fù)位電路 ........................................ 10 本設(shè)計(jì)所使用功能 ..................................... 11 STC15F104 單片機(jī) .......................................... 11 STC15F104 單片機(jī) .......................................... 13 GDM 1602 LCD ............................................... 14 四 系統(tǒng)控制及軟件設(shè)計(jì) ........................................... 15 系統(tǒng)控制流程圖 ............................................ 14 控制操作及功 能 ............................................ 14 控制說(shuō)明 .............................................. 15 設(shè)置萬(wàn)年歷 .......................................... 16 設(shè)置鬧鐘 .............................................. 17 對(duì)應(yīng)功能編程 .............................................. 17 STC89C51 主函數(shù) ...................................... 17 LCD 功能的頭文件 ..................................... 17 按鍵調(diào)整的頭文件 ..................................... 19 萬(wàn)年歷運(yùn)行頭文件 ..................................... 27 鬧鐘運(yùn)行頭文件 ....................................... 30 STC15F104 主函數(shù) ........................................ 33 五 調(diào)試和燒錄 .................................................... 35 編程工具 — C51 語(yǔ)言 ......................................... 35 程序調(diào)試工具 — KEIL ........................................ 35 單片機(jī)仿真軟件在線調(diào)試 — PROTEUS ........................... 35 調(diào)試總結(jié) .................................................. 36 六 制作感想 ...................................................... 36 七 參考文獻(xiàn) ...................................................... 37 惠州 學(xué)院 —— 單片機(jī)課程設(shè)計(jì) —— 帶有 LCD 顯示的音樂倒數(shù)計(jì)數(shù)器 1 摘 要 本設(shè)計(jì)是以 STC89C52 單片微型計(jì)算機(jī)為中心,及 STC15F104 單片微型計(jì)算機(jī)為輔的簡(jiǎn)單電路設(shè)計(jì),通過(guò)按鍵輸入, GDM1602LCD 顯示器及揚(yáng)聲器輸出 ,實(shí)現(xiàn)萬(wàn)年歷、可調(diào)定時(shí)鬧鐘、音樂鬧鈴等功能。 LCD 顯示為可切換的萬(wàn)年歷模式和鬧鐘模式,萬(wàn)年歷模式為顯示年、月、星期、日、時(shí)、分、秒;鬧鐘模式為顯示萬(wàn)年歷對(duì)應(yīng)的時(shí)、分、秒和設(shè)定時(shí)常倒數(shù)的時(shí)、分、秒。鬧鈴為可編程的《世上只有媽媽好》音樂頻率。 主要輔助工具:編程: Keil uVision2;仿真: proteus;程序燒: PZISP;實(shí)物調(diào)試:普中科技單片機(jī)開發(fā)實(shí)驗(yàn)儀 HC6800EM3。 關(guān)鍵字:萬(wàn)年歷;可調(diào)定時(shí)鬧鐘;音樂鬧鈴; STC89C52; STC15F104; GDM1602LCD; Keil uVision2; proteus; HC6800EM3; 惠州 學(xué)院 —— 單片機(jī)課程設(shè)計(jì) —— 帶有 LCD 顯示的音樂倒數(shù)計(jì)數(shù)器 2 一、前言 設(shè)計(jì)概述 20 世紀(jì)末,電子技術(shù)獲得了飛速的發(fā)展。在其推動(dòng)下,現(xiàn)代電子產(chǎn)品幾乎滲透到了社會(huì)的各個(gè)領(lǐng)域,有力的推動(dòng)和提高了社會(huì)生產(chǎn)力的發(fā)展與信息化程度。同時(shí)也使現(xiàn)代電子產(chǎn)品性能進(jìn)一步提升,產(chǎn)品更新?lián)Q代的節(jié)奏也越來(lái)越快。 隨著科技的發(fā)展和社會(huì)的進(jìn)步,人們對(duì)數(shù)字鐘的要求越來(lái)越高,多功能數(shù)字鐘不管在性能還是在樣式上都發(fā)生了質(zhì)的變化。數(shù)字鐘實(shí)際上是一個(gè)對(duì)標(biāo)準(zhǔn)頻率進(jìn)行計(jì)數(shù)的計(jì)數(shù)電路,走時(shí)精度高,穩(wěn)定性好,使用方便 ,不需要經(jīng)常調(diào)校。單片計(jì)算機(jī)即單片微型計(jì)算機(jī),是集 CPU,RAM,ROM,定時(shí) /計(jì)數(shù)和多種接口于一體的微控制器。它體積小成本低,功能強(qiáng),廣泛應(yīng)用于智能產(chǎn)品和工業(yè)自動(dòng)化上。由于數(shù)字集成電路的發(fā)展和石英晶體振蕩器的廣泛應(yīng)用,使得數(shù)字鐘的精度遠(yuǎn)遠(yuǎn)超多老式鐘表,鐘表的數(shù)字化給人們生產(chǎn)生活帶來(lái)了極大地方便,而且大大的擴(kuò)展了鐘表原先的報(bào)時(shí)功能,諸如定時(shí)自動(dòng)報(bào)警、 0 按時(shí)自動(dòng)打鈴、定時(shí)廣播、自動(dòng)啟閉路燈、定時(shí)開關(guān)烘箱、通斷動(dòng)力設(shè)備、甚至各種定時(shí)電氣的自動(dòng)啟用等,所有這些,都是以數(shù)字化為基礎(chǔ)的,因此研究數(shù)字鐘及擴(kuò)大其應(yīng)用有著 非常現(xiàn)實(shí)的意義。 本設(shè)計(jì)是以 STC89C52 單片微型計(jì)算機(jī)為中心電路,及 STC15F104 單片微型計(jì)算機(jī)為輔助電路的簡(jiǎn)單電路設(shè)計(jì),通過(guò)按鍵輸入, GDM1602LCD 顯示器及揚(yáng)聲器輸出,實(shí)現(xiàn)萬(wàn)年歷、可調(diào)定時(shí)鬧鐘、音樂鬧鈴等功能。 LCD 顯示為可切換的萬(wàn)年歷模式和鬧鐘模式,萬(wàn)年歷模式為顯示年、月、星期、日、時(shí)、分、秒;鬧鐘模式為顯示萬(wàn)年歷對(duì)應(yīng)的時(shí)、分、秒和設(shè)定時(shí)常倒數(shù)的時(shí)、分、秒。鬧鈴為可編程的《世上只有媽媽好》音樂頻率。 當(dāng)設(shè)置好的倒數(shù)時(shí)間,倒數(shù)到零的時(shí)候, STC89C52 單片微型計(jì)算機(jī)將連續(xù)輸出一低電平信號(hào), 觸發(fā) STC15F104 單片微型計(jì)算機(jī),使其輸出一定的音樂頻率控制揚(yáng)聲器,音樂鬧鈴將響起。 設(shè)計(jì)要求 設(shè)計(jì)任務(wù):利用 89C51 單片機(jī)結(jié)合字符型 LCD 顯示器設(shè)計(jì)一個(gè)簡(jiǎn)易的倒數(shù)計(jì)數(shù)器,可用來(lái)煮方便面、煮開水或小睡片刻等。做一小段時(shí)間倒計(jì)數(shù), 當(dāng)?shù)褂?jì) 惠州 學(xué)院 —— 單片機(jī)課程設(shè)計(jì) —— 帶有 LCD 顯示的音樂倒數(shù)計(jì)數(shù)器 3 數(shù)為 0 時(shí),則發(fā)出一段音樂聲響,通知倒計(jì)數(shù)終了,該做應(yīng)當(dāng)做的事。 設(shè)計(jì) 要求 : 定時(shí)鬧鐘的基本功能如下: 字符型 LCD( 16 2)顯示器。 顯示格式為“ TIME 分分 :秒秒”。 ? 用 4 個(gè)按鍵操作來(lái)設(shè)置當(dāng)前想要倒計(jì)數(shù)的時(shí)間。 ? 一旦按下鍵則開始倒計(jì)數(shù),當(dāng)計(jì) 數(shù)為 0 時(shí),發(fā)出一陣音樂聲。 ? 程序執(zhí)行后工作指示燈 LED 閃動(dòng),表示程序開始執(zhí)行,按下操作鍵 K1~ K4動(dòng)作如下。 ( 1) K1—— 可調(diào)整倒計(jì)數(shù)的時(shí)間 1~ 60 分鐘。 ( 2) K2—— 設(shè)置倒計(jì)數(shù)的時(shí)間為 5 分鐘,顯示“ 0500”。 ( 3) K3—— 設(shè)置倒計(jì)數(shù)的時(shí)間為 10 分鐘,顯示“ 1000”。 ( 4) K4—— 設(shè)置倒計(jì)數(shù)的時(shí)間為 20 分鐘,顯示“ 2021”。 復(fù)位后 LCD 的畫面應(yīng)能顯示倒計(jì)時(shí)的分鐘和秒數(shù),此時(shí)按 K1 鍵,則在 LCD上顯示出設(shè)置畫面。此時(shí),若: ( 1)按操作鍵 K2—— 增加倒計(jì)數(shù)的時(shí)間 1 分鐘。 ( 2)按操作鍵 K3—— 減少倒計(jì)數(shù)的時(shí)間 1 分鐘。 ( 3)按操作鍵 K4—— 設(shè)置完成。 可擴(kuò)充功能: ? 增加時(shí)鐘及鬧鈴功能。 ? 增加秒表計(jì)數(shù)功能。 ? 增加萬(wàn)年歷顯示“年月日”。 ? 增加多組倒計(jì)數(shù)功能。 二 系統(tǒng)設(shè)計(jì) 方案選擇 方案一 直接按要求完成老師的要求。這個(gè)方案相對(duì)很簡(jiǎn)單,簡(jiǎn)簡(jiǎn)單單的按鍵控制,相對(duì)于 40 腳多功能的強(qiáng)大 STC89C51 來(lái)說(shuō)是很大程度上的浪費(fèi)。對(duì)于自己剛剛學(xué)到的單片機(jī)只是很多都用不上,也造成了實(shí)踐不到位,從而沒無(wú)法達(dá)到老師期望的理論與實(shí)踐結(jié)合,徹底把握簡(jiǎn)單的微型計(jì)算機(jī)的控制。 惠州 學(xué)院 —— 單片機(jī)課程設(shè)計(jì) —— 帶有 LCD 顯示的音樂倒數(shù)計(jì)數(shù)器 4 方案二 達(dá) 到老師的要求以外,添加生活上可以利用到的功能,如:萬(wàn)年歷、鬧鐘等等。但出現(xiàn)了個(gè)嚴(yán)重問題:非系統(tǒng)性的編程,單片機(jī)無(wú)法同時(shí)進(jìn)行多種應(yīng)用運(yùn)行,也就是只能單步進(jìn)行。但在鬧鐘響起的時(shí)候,不能讓編程跳出萬(wàn)年歷運(yùn)作,執(zhí)行音樂程序,因此需要外置音樂模塊。則再分兩個(gè)小方案: 1)使用外置的固定音樂模塊,即直接購(gòu)買商家做好的模塊,這樣就減少了制作的難度,但成本高。 2)再增加一片微型計(jì)算機(jī)。經(jīng)過(guò)設(shè)計(jì)考慮,使用廉價(jià)性能好且容易控制的STC15F104 單片微型計(jì)算機(jī),經(jīng)過(guò)編程產(chǎn)生音樂頻率取代外置音樂模塊。 系統(tǒng)框圖設(shè)計(jì) 本 項(xiàng)目的系統(tǒng)設(shè)計(jì)框圖如圖 21 所示: 圖 21 系統(tǒng)框圖 通過(guò)方案的選擇,設(shè)計(jì)了上面的系統(tǒng)框圖。由系統(tǒng)框圖可看出,本設(shè)計(jì)由單片機(jī) AT89C5 STC15F104; LCD 液晶顯示器、控制鍵盤、蜂鳴器、復(fù)位單路和定時(shí)器電路幾大模塊構(gòu)成。 三 硬件設(shè)計(jì) STC89C52 復(fù)位電路 GDM1602 按鍵控制 STC15F104 揚(yáng) 聲 器 電源 定時(shí)器 惠州 學(xué)院 —— 單片機(jī)課程設(shè)計(jì) —— 帶有 L
點(diǎn)擊復(fù)制文檔內(nèi)容
畢業(yè)設(shè)計(jì)相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號(hào)-1